STUFFED SQUASH BLOSSOMS
Provided by Michael Symon : Food Network
Categories side-dish
Time 20m
Yield 4 servings
Number Of Ingredients 9
Steps:
- Prepare a grill for indirect heat. If using a charcoal grill, build the hot coals on one side only. If using a gas grill, heat one side only to medium-high heat. Heat about 4 inches of oil in a large Dutch oven or heavy-bottomed pot over direct heat until it reaches 350 degrees F.
- Combine the ricotta, parsley and lemon zest in a large bowl. Season with salt and pepper. Place a tablespoon of the filling into each zucchini blossom, sealing them by bringing the petals up around the filling and giving them a little twist.
- Season the flour with salt and pepper, then dredge the blossoms first in the flour, then in the eggs and then again in the flour, being sure to shake off any excess flour.
- Working in batches if needed, carefully drop the blossoms into the oil. (Make sure not to overcrowd the pan.) Cook until golden brown and crisp, 2 to 3 minutes.
- Remove the blossoms to a paper towel-lined baking sheet and season lightly with sea salt. Serve immediately.
- (Alternatively, you can fry the blossoms over medium-high heat on a stovetop.)

GRILLED BACON-STUFFED SUMMER SQUASH
On a recipe card in the produce department from my local grocer. I imagine you could use either yellow summer squash or zucchini.
Provided by Denise in NH
Categories Lunch/Snacks
Time 23m
Yield 4 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 7
Steps:
- Coat grill rack with nonstick cooking spray. Preheat grill to medium direct heat. Meanwhile, cut squash lengthwise into halves. With spoon, scoop out pulp, leaving at least 1/2 inch shell; set aside. Coarsely chop pulp. Cook bacon in medium skillet over medium heat until browned. Add onion and celery; cook and stir 2 minutes. Stir in squash pulp; cook and stir 1 minute. Remove from heat; set aside.
- Stir in bread crumbs, cheese, and thyme. Spoon filling evenly into squash shells; pressing lightly. Place on grill. Grill covered, 7 to 11 minutes or until squash is tender and filling is hot.
Nutrition Facts : Calories 153.8, Fat 7.1, SaturatedFat 3, Cholesterol 13, Sodium 383.1, Carbohydrate 17.1, Fiber 2.8, Sugar 5, Protein 6.9

STUFFED GRILLED ZUCCHINI
Pair up these zucchini boats with charred pork chops, smoked fish and other grilled greats. Not warm enough for cooking al fresco? Your old-fashioned oven will do. -Nancy Zimmerman, Cape May Court House, New Jersey
Provided by Taste of Home
Categories Side Dishes
Time 35m
Yield 4 servings.
Number Of Ingredients 9
Steps:
- Cut zucchini in half lengthwise; scoop out pulp, leaving 1/4-in. shells. Brush with 2 teaspoons oil; set aside. Chop pulp. , In a large skillet, saute pulp and onion in remaining oil. Add garlic; cook 1 minute longer. Add bread crumbs; cook and stir until golden brown, about 2 minutes. , Remove from the heat. Stir in the mozzarella cheese, mint and salt. Spoon into zucchini shells. Sprinkle with Parmesan cheese. , Grill, covered, over medium heat until zucchini is tender, 8-10 minutes.

LOW CARB GRILLED STUFFED SUMMER SQUASH - HEALTHY …
From healthyseasonalrecipes.com
5/5 (7)Total Time 40 minsCategory Main CourseCalories 200 per serving
- Preheat grill for indirect heat on one side. For gas grill with two burners, use only one burner on high. For three burner grill use two on medium- high. For charcoal grill, when coals are ready rake them to one side.
- While grill heats, heat two teaspoons oil in a medium skillet over medium-high heat. Add pepper, onion, ¼ teaspoon salt and pepper and cook, stirring often until the vegetables are softened and starting to brown, about 5 minutes. Remove the skillet from the heat and stir in tomatoes and basil or cilantro.
- While the vegetables are cooking, prepare the squash. Cut squash in half lengthwise. Hollow them out slightly using a Parisian scoop, a teaspoon or apple corer. Brush the remaining 2 teaspoons oil over the squash. Sprinkle the remaining ½ teaspoon salt over the squash.
- The grill should be about 350 degrees F. inside with the lid closed. Grill squash cut-side-down on the hot side of the grill until starting to soften and they have grill marks, 5 to 8 minutes. Flip them over onto the other side of the grill without heat under them, so they are cut-side up. Divide the filling among them. Top with the cheddar, dividing evenly. Cover the grill and let cook until the squash is completely tender and the cheese is melted, about 15 to 18 minutes. Season with more salt if desired.
